Company Description

We at Volocopter are pioneers in the development of electrical air taxis that take off and land vertically (eVTOLs). We bring Urban Air Mobility to life, by establishing air taxis in addition to current transportation options in megacities globally. Our aim is to offer affordable on-demand air taxi services and save people time by flying them safely to their destination. In 2011 we performed the first-ever manned flight of a purely electrical multicopter and have since showcased numerous public flights with our full-scale Volocopter (www.volocopter.com).
